Head-to-Head Stats

MetricPenn StateGeorge Washington
Acceptance Rate54.2%43.5%wins
SAT Range (25th–75th)1220–14001350–1500wins
ACT Range (25th–75th)27–3231–34wins
Tuition (Out-of-State)$40,188wins$64,990
Avg Net Price$32,598wins$37,454
Median Earnings (10 yr)$63,435$90,873wins
Graduation Rate85.7%wins85.2%
Retention Rate92.0%wins91.9%
Student–Faculty Ratio15:112:1wins
Total Enrollment41,862wins10,848

Verdict

Penn State and George Washington are remarkably similar across key metrics. Your decision should come down to campus culture, location, financial aid package, and specific program strength.
